Solid survival drama, song kang is love

As kdrama-land hypes for this show, please don't mind me here on the side hyping for Song Kang! He has a magnetic presence on screen, and he made me feel for the trials of the conflicted male hero Hyun Su. Even though I find the storytelling pacing a bit off, esp. in the earlier episodes, it does get its stride in the 2nd half.

This is a solid entry in the 'zombie' survival suspense genre in the trend of Train to Busan and Kingdom. For me, it's not that scary per se but be warned there are some scenes that are uncomfortable to watch, and trigerring content like suicide, bullying, child abuse, violence and a lot of gore as the show tackles the dark side of the human soul, and the everyday struggle with ourselves to be better than our darkest desires.
But the show does balance all that with hope, community, sacrifice, and perseverance.

Such a solid cast with a mix of both upcoming and veteran actors, and I love the ladies esp. Lee Shi Young, our badass firefighter. There's a disconcerting feeling watching such a timely dystopian drama, now we're living in a world with covid, while Sweet Home tackles infections, human evolution and survival. What used to be only escapism entertainment before, now hits a little bit closer to home. Unfortunately, as Netflix shows are, this is not a standalone story, there will be a s2, but more Song Kang to love so I can't complain much.

Almost the Best, but...

I believe there are a lot of reviews explaining the good parts of the drama. So, I'm here to give you some points about which one is lacking.


- Firstly, it really reminds me of Attack on Titan, where it starts from fighting with the monsters and somehow it becomes fighting with humans.
- The first half of the drama is about defending and surviving in a world that has been occupied by monsters. The second half, however, is about fighting with a large group of robbers that came out from somewhere.
- At the very end of the drama, it tells you about escaping from military forces.


- The monsters are overpowered. The drama itself tells us that there's no way humans can defeat them.
- The monsters are occupying the whole country. It means there is a fvkcin lot of them.
- So, where are the monsters in the second half of the drama? THEY ARE GONE. The drama won't tell you where are they, how were they be killed, who are their killers, etc. Even that iconic long-tongued monster is gone.
- Although the drama tells us so, humans can defeat the monsters by burning them.


You are enjoying watching: humans surviving in a world of monsters and humans fighting against monsters.
You are deadly curious about how will they defeat all those monsters.
You are binge-watching the drama to see how the drama ends.
BUT, HAHAHAHA, out of nowhere there are robbery attacks. You no longer see the monsters.
Why it's "out of nowhere"? The drama doesn't tell you about the robbers at all before.


What happens with Ahjumma in the toilet next?
If the infected ones can recover from their wounds, why can a weapon maker Ahjussi die?
The drama doesn't tell us about infected ones can get out from a body (shell) to find a new body.

Conclusion (negative part only):
This drama is lacking consistency. They replace the monsters' attack (which is the drama's main value) with robbery and military.

Probably, these questions will be answered in season 2?

Still, the drama is so intense that you barely see what flops. Not going to lie, the actions and intense atmosphere are SO GOOD that IT FEELS LIKE WATCHING A 10 HOUR HOLLYWOOD HIT MOVIE.

Really good if you stop comparing

This show was a wonderful watch, it was exciting, nervewrecking, and heartwarming at times. I've been a fan of the webtoon since it's early episodes and have been reading and following along until it's end. Obviously as a reader of the original comic, you will naturally compare. But after hearing that this series adaptation would not follow the plot of the webtoon dot by dot, I tried my best to watch it and enjoy it as a separate thing. The webtoon was not finished as the series was filming, so it makes sense why they would change up some things. If you stop comparing every scene with the webtoon, you will enjoy this show much more. Trust me on this.

Now for the actual review of the show. Sweet Home was ambitious. The CGI lacks at points (the blood of the monsters being what irked me the most), but it wasn't bad. The movements and colouring were well done, they were pretty seemlessly placed into this world. At times it looked like a video game (the protein monster as well as the one missing the top of its head) but that somehow added to the suspense. It felt like you were the one killing these monsters, as if you were playing a game. At other parts, the CGI looked so real. The wings in the last episode were breathtaking, the womb was heartbreaking. Overall, despite the CGI not being fully consistent in it's animation, it still looked really good. The acting was amazing. I've known of a good handful of these actors from their previous work, so I have nothing bad to say about it. They did an amazing job as usual. The editing was a mixture. For the most part, the cuts were well timed and the plot and timeline were easy to follow BUT there were also times, where some of the cuts were questionable. Twice did they zoom into Hyunsoo's face rather dramatically, only to cut it over to a whole different scene. In all honesty, that made me chuckle, it was a really awkward editing decision. In episode 3 or 4, where Han Dusik, was moved to the ground floor, there the editing and pace was too fast. He had earlier gestured how he wasn't able to get downstairs due to being on a wheelchair, and suddenly he did it with ease? They could've at least had shown the process. They did mention in a dialogue later on, that it was due to using the elevator, but I feel like they could've been more explicit about it. It ruined the purpose of him being stuck in his room for so long. Another thing, which I believe could've been shown more too, was how they trapped all the monsters. In the latter half of the series, they seem to easily roam around the upper floors. Somehow all the monsters are gone. They briefly showcased it in the first half, but it could've been more detailed, so that it didn't seem like all monsters vanished overnight.

Despite some flaws in editing and pacing, Sweet Home is overall a wonderful show. And with an ending like so, I can only wish for a season 2. (and also an adaptation for Bastard, please)
